Lufthansa expands baggage collection service to greater Cologne area

Lufthansa has announced the expansion of its baggage collection and check-in service to the greater Cologne area. This service, developed in collaboration with technology partner 'Airportr', is now accessible to passengers traveling by train from Cologne and Siegburg/Bonn to Frankfurt Airport. Additionally, travelers flying with Discover Airlines can utilize this service in both the Frankfurt and Cologne regions.

The service allows passengers to have their luggage collected from their home or hotel. The luggage is securely sealed, transported to the airport, and checked in on behalf of the traveler. Passengers receive real-time updates through a personalized tracking link and a digital baggage tag receipt. This process enables travelers to arrive at the airport without heavy luggage and proceed directly to security checkpoints, collecting their checked bags upon reaching their destination.

Lufthansa emphasizes that this premium service is designed to save time and simplify travel, particularly for those using public transportation.

Bookings for this service can be made via Lufthansa's website up to 36 hours before departure. Initially available since February for customers in areas around Frankfurt such as Mannheim, Heidelberg, Hanau, Aschaffenburg, Wiesbaden, Mainz, Darmstadt, and Bensheim, it now extends to include regions like Cologne, Bonn, Leverkusen, Hürth, and Brühl. The starting price for this baggage collection service is 29 euros but may vary based on location and timing.
